S

Silverfish UK Ltd

38 employees

Silverfish UK offers the highest level of customer service no matter how many brands come to join them.

Basic info

Industry

retail

Sectors

Cycling
Logistics
Sports
Mountain Biking
Brand Management
Distribution
Marketing
Servicing
CRM
Internet
Retail
Warranty
Sales

Date founded

1999

FAQ